Output 7b64fdce6aba149396a13bcce2470dc864e0291ca6e89d1b98ae0f1e7fbd8c1a:0

value
4932491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81502d1d878a497e9861297267c1e1925f35df3b OP_EQUAL
address
3DUm92pL6vAjBQL2Qkpz8uivJpRUCztLuU
transaction
7b64fdce6aba149396a13bcce2470dc864e0291ca6e89d1b98ae0f1e7fbd8c1a
spent
true